Output 61ba11519f4d4981ac6bade091a033c0b63aea48ecb1561cb36ff1caeae45db3:1

value
16896
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b229b8667e563be99d6d380a48d65e3fa45913d5 OP_EQUALVERIFY OP_CHECKSIG
address
1HF3FvbVLBpHpSt4DT7KAc8XTM6WdeLt1W
transaction
61ba11519f4d4981ac6bade091a033c0b63aea48ecb1561cb36ff1caeae45db3
confirmations
31230
spent
true